2002-Jan-07

Yesterday, a sourceforge mail server delayed a mail from me:
host mail.sourceforge.net [66.35.250.206]: 451-Envelope sender verification
failed
451 rejected: temporarily unable to verify envelope sender address (try
again later) <reed@reedmedia.net>
Doing some research, I saw that one of my NS records in DNS (and whois) used a host named "ns2" (not one of my domains) that was now gone. This doesn't seem like this should have mattered -- because the other two nameservers were working fine.

So I fixed the NS record for my own host to point to a different nameserver. Then I changed NS records via registrar too -- this took a few minutes because I had two log into multiple accounts.

Later, I ran exim with debugging and saw it was delaying at "checking RBL domain spews.relays.osirusoft.com". So probably sourceforge's callbacks were timing out. So I removed the osirusoft.com dnsbl from my exim configs.
